Once again, God, in His divine love and infinite wisdom, called home to eternal rest our beloved mother, sister, and aunt, Lois Ella Louise Clayton. She slipped peacefully and quietly away on Monday morning, January 4, 2021.
Lois was the daughter of the late Joseph Clayton and the late Flora Mae McPherson Mason. She was born on March 9, 1960 in the city of Norfolk, Virginia. At an early age she joined Abyssinia Baptist Church in Norfolk, Virginia. She received her formal education in Norfolk, Virginia. She was employed as Nurse Aide.
Lois, affectionately known as “Lois” or “Sis,” was loved by her family and will forever be in their memories. In turn she was a loving, caring, kind dependable, considerate, patient, understanding, trusting, giving, happy, and outgoing person. Her son was her heart and the love of her life. Family was very special to her she was always there when needed.
In addition to her parents, she predeceased by four brothers, Melvin, Charles, Gilbert and Jessie Mason.
She is survived by one son, Timothy J. Clayton of Norfolk, VA; six nieces, Zaire Mason of Waterboro, SC, Cashay C.F. Mason of Norfolk, VA, Jeanette Olirera Ruffin of Hephzibah, GA, Annette William- Ruffin of Hephzibah, GA, and Tacunma Mason of New Jersey; one brother, Walter L. Mason, Jr. of Norfolk, VA; two sisters, Idilla V. Ruffin of Norfolk, VA and Iresdella Mason of Hephzibah, GA; and a host of other relatives and friends.
